What is a stair lift? A stair lift is a practical piece of equipment that can easily assist you to become mobile as well as it transports you down and up the stairs, allowing you to move about in your house easily and do things that you would be not able to undertake typically.

A stair lift is in a nutshell a mechanical chair that helps to elevate you up and down the staircases. A track or rail is generally mounted to the stairway treads as well as a chair or a lifting system is attached to the track. In Carroll County, you are able to get on the chair or the platform as well as the chair glides along the path helping you get up and also down the stairs. You similarly have styles wherein you can use your wheelchair on the stair lift and these are referred to as platform lifts.

Stair Lifts are actually a big support to the senior citizens and also individuals by having mobility challenges who find it a challenge to move up and down the stairs in their house.

Safety and Comfort

A stair lift provides automated passage down and up the staircases. The chair of the stair lift features a safety belt that ensures that you are safe when the stair lift is in motion. Today, most stair lifts have built-in protection attributes that will prevent its use in the event that it encounters an obstruction on the staircases or even if any type of component of the stair lift i.e. the seat, armrests or footrest is not in its proper setting. The stair lifts in addition are equipped with a protection lock that protects against any kind of unintentional usage or even little ones from operating the chair.

Generally, the seat of the stair lift features an adjustable and cushioned seating and armrests that offer maximum support. You can also change the footrest according to your height.

Staircase Accessibility

Most stair lifts come with quite slim profiles and do not clog the entire stairs, which is easily attainable. Usually, the chair, along with the foot rest are collapsible to ensure it is not an obstacle for family members and also other individuals needing to operate the stairs.

Easy To Use

Stair Lifts are very easy to use and manage. The majority of stair lifts have a button located on the armrest of the chair that allows you to manage it. Now a days, numerous stair lift designs are geared up alongside a remote that allows you to control it really simply and moves the stair lift to the top or the bottom of the stairs as needed. When the stair lift is in the park stance, it charges, in order that you are able to use it whenever you want to and in case there is a electricity disconnection, the stair lift normally has an in-built battery backup that enables you to run it.

Different Types Of Stair Lifts

There are various types of stair lifts including:

Stair Lifts for Straight Stairs​

If your dwelling comes with straight stairs, then a stair lift which runs adjacent a straight track or rail is normally one of the most typical type of stair lift. These oftentimes have drop-down or perhaps set chairs that are simply attached. The installation of a stair lift for a straight stairs might come to be a challenge if the stairs are too narrow. If your stairs is primarily straight yet it has a curve at the top, then you may choose a straight stair lift along with a connecting platform that assists the lift to get to the landing better. Commonly, straight stair lifts are the least costly as well as simplest to setup.

Stair Lifts for Curved Stairs​

In the event that your staircases are curved, then you should install a curved stair lift. Those are far more complicated compared to straight stair lifts as well as they involve rounded tracks to go with the precise shape of the staircase. Often, curved stair lifts are actually much more expensive.

Wheelchair and Platform Stair Lifts​

Wheelchair inclined platform wheelchair lift or "IPL" Is a lift that is attached to your stairs. It transports wheelchairs up and down the stairs in lieu of a detached device such as an elevator or a vertical stairlift. Some platforms might fold against the wall, while others remain fixed. Options depend on your wants and also your home. Many inclined platform lifts come with the selection for a remote to call for the platform to the landing area/position of their choice. Inclined platform lifts need ample headroom, stairs width, and landing space at the base of the stairway. Incline wheelchair lifts are a great alternative for those who do not wish to transfer on and off their wheelchair for them to go up and down the stairs. It is an ideal way to enhance accessibility up and down stairs. This is an optimal choice for those that do not have the area for or the resources for an elevator or a vertical platform lift in their residence. Allows an individual in a wheelchair to ascend and descend stairways without needing to transfer from wheelchair or scooter Utilizes a system that trips up and down the stairways For both interior as well as outside Folds up out of the way while not in use Has safety stop indicators & battery backup Both are reputable as well as secure for wheelchairs and users.

Outdoor Or Exterior Stair Lifts​

These forms of stair lifts are generally set up outside on steps that take you to your front door or on steps going to your back yard or garden. Outdoor stair lifts are generally the same as straight or curved stair lifts that are used indoors; however, these are typically made with weather-proof components.

Standing Stair Lifts​

If your staircase is especially rather slender and it will certainly not go with a chair stair lift, then a standing stair lift is recommended. However, you must make sure that you have ample clearance in the stairs andthat it is high enough to fit you when you are standing. Standing stair lifts are especially helpful for persons experiencing challenges bending their knees. Some standing stair lift versions similarly have a little ledge that enables you to keep your balance. However, standing stair lift may not be ideal for all people, especially if you don't have the sturdiness to stand up for a number of minutes or you are simply susceptible to getting lightheaded.

1. What is a stair lift?

A stair lift is a motorized chair that moves along a rail mounted to the treads of the stairs. It helps individuals with mobility issues to travel up and down stairs safely and comfortably.

2. Who can benefit from a stair lift?

Stair lifts are beneficial for individuals with limited mobility, such as seniors, people with disabilities, or those recovering from surgery or an injury.

3. How much does a stair lift cost?

The cost of a stair lift can vary widely depending on the model, features, and whether it is for a straight or curved staircase. Generally, prices range from $2,000 to $15,000.

4. Can a stair lift be installed on any type of staircase?

Stair lifts can be installed on most types of staircases, including straight, curved, and even outdoor stairs. Custom configurations are available for more complex staircases.

5. How long does it take to install a stair lift?

Installation time can vary, but a standard straight stair lift can typically be installed in a few hours. Curved stair lifts, which require custom rails, may take longer.

6. Are stair lifts safe to use?

Yes, stair lifts are designed with safety features such as seat belts, swivel seats, footrest sensors, and emergency stop buttons to ensure safe operation.

7. What happens if there is a power outage?

Most stair lifts are equipped with battery backups that allow them to operate during a power outage. The battery will need to be recharged once power is restored.

8. How do I maintain a stair lift?

Regular maintenance is important to keep a stair lift in good working condition. This includes cleaning the rail, checking for loose bolts, and scheduling annual professional inspections.

9. Can stair lifts be rented or leased?

Yes, many companies offer rental or lease options for stair lifts, which can be a cost-effective solution for short-term needs.
